Otavalo is a lively Andean town famed for its indigenous culture and surrounded by volcanic peaks and lakes. Ideal for hiking, biking, paddling, and cultural treks, it offers a rich blend of outdoor adventure and heritage in Ecuador’s northern highlands.

Essential Travel Tips

  1. 1Bring cash for local markets and guides.
  2. 2Altitude can affect visitors; acclimate in Otavalo before high-elevation hikes.
  3. 3Weather can be cooler and rainy; pack layers and rain gear.
  4. 4Hire local indigenous guides for authentic cultural and nature experiences.
  5. 5Respect local traditions and customs, especially in indigenous communities.
